Yellow Cable’s Summer Music Monday, The Everly Brothers, “Til I Kissed You”

 

 

 

The Everly Brothers were indeed brothers, Phil and Don. They were most  popular during the 1960s with country influenced rock and their close harmony style.  The brothers  were honored by induction into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ame, Country Hall of Fame,  and being included on “Rolling Stone’s” 100 greatest artists.
